Transaction edef266f40ca4841aa39063d79d4ee71e770ed21117adea36ed6aeb193ebc906

1 Input
3 Outputs
  • edef266f40ca4841aa39063d79d4ee71e770ed21117adea36ed6aeb193ebc906:0
  • value  121422
    address  34mhJJj6FooDunkz7dGqgdTTs3YBszCZ3w
  • edef266f40ca4841aa39063d79d4ee71e770ed21117adea36ed6aeb193ebc906:1
  • value  255852
    address  37siyTYFNarDJnyS19Fr6yn1eYT5UeoM3a
  • edef266f40ca4841aa39063d79d4ee71e770ed21117adea36ed6aeb193ebc906:2
  • value  38328125
    address  3HRZjedwF2AJejNTtgznWnas4E6froNP5r